Training Introduction

In today’s fast-paced industrial environment, organizations face constant operational disturbances and must maintain agility to remain competitive. Effective maintenance strategy selection and reconfiguration are critical to ensuring asset performance, reducing downtime, and optimizing costs. The Decision Making Grid (DMG) model provides a structured framework to evaluate asset performance, prioritize improvements, and recommend the best maintenance actions.

The Big Data Analytics for Predictive Maintenance Strategies Training Course equips professionals with the analytical skills and tools necessary to make data-driven decisions for maintenance strategy optimization. Participants will learn to apply assessment techniques using key performance indicators (KPIs), CMMS data, and real-time operational metrics to identify opportunities for improvement. Case studies, group work, and hands-on exercises enable attendees to implement these techniques in their own operational context.

Key Focus Areas of this Course:

  • Classification of maintenance strategies and their practical applications
  • When to apply or avoid Reliability-Centered Maintenance (RCM) and Total Productive Maintenance (TPM)
  • Maximizing value from Computerized Maintenance Management Systems (CMMS)
  • Prioritization and criticality assessment of assets
  • Real-world case studies from multiple industries, with a focus on oil and gas
  • Using KPIs and big data analytics to guide strategic maintenance decisions

The Course Content

Day 1: Introduction to Maintenance Strategies - The Decision Making Grid (DMG)

  • Maintenance decision making and features of Big Data
  • Key performance indicators for the DMG
  • Utilization of data in the Computerized Maintenance Systems Management (CMMS)
  • Methods of partitioning the DMG
  • Identification of available maintenance strategies
  • Prioritization of responsive decisions
  • Application of multiple criteria decision making in the DMG
  • Cost-Benefit analysis of the DMG

Day 2: Keep the Best Practice - The OTF Decisions

  • Introduction to the concept of best practice ion reliability and maintenance
  • Maintenance standards
  • Maintenance auditing and benchmarkinG
  • Excellence awards in TQM
  • Reliability and Maintenance awards
  • Application to existing data

Day 3: Investigative Strategies - The CBM Decisions

  • Common definitions and terminology
  • Standards in Reliability
  • Difference between maintenance and reliability
  • Reliability modeling approaches and decision making
  • Reliability Centered Maintenance (RCM)
  • Techniques related to RCM: FMEA, RPN, ICC, FTA, RBD, and MCS
  • Condition Base Maintenance technologies
  • Application to existing data

Day 4: Human Factors - Skill Levels Upgrade Decisions

  • Key performance Indicators (KPIs)
  • Overall Equipment Effectiveness (OEE)
  • Total productive maintenance (TPM)
  • Ask Why 5 times concept
  • Learning from others
  • Application to existing data

Day 5: Reconfiguration - Design Out Maintenance Decisions

  • Getting the best out of data in CMMS
  • Integrated framework of the Decision Making Grid (DMG)
  • Reconfiguration of the Maintenance and Reliability Structurers
  • Guidelines for successful implementation
